About Jonathan B. Zuckerman
Jonathan B. Zuckerman is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Molecular Biology, Surgery, Epidemiology and Infectious Diseases, having authored 46 papers that have together received 1.0k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Cystic Fibrosis Research Advances (25 papers), Tracheal and airway disorders (7 papers), Neonatal Respiratory Health Research (6 papers), Ion Transport and Channel Regulation (4 papers), Central Venous Catheters and Hemodialysis (4 papers), Antibiotic Resistance in Bacteria (3 papers), Ion channel regulation and function (3 papers) and Antifungal resistance and susceptibility (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ine (498 citations), Sensory Systems (35 citations), Molecular Medicine (36 citations), Molecular Biology (343 citations) and Genetics (118 citations). Jonathan B. Zuckerman has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Germany and France. Frequent co-authors include Robert M. Kotloff, Thomas R. Kleyman, Rainer Wiewrodt, Steven Μ. Albelda, Peter R. Smith, Brett Charlton, Patrick A. Flume, Helge Hebestreit, Baofeng Hu and Eric G. Haarman.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Cystic Fibrosis, CHEST Journal, Journal of Biological Chemistry, Pediatric Pulmonology and Clinics in Chest Medicine.
